Industrial businesses depend on equipment performance for productivity, safety and operational stability. When machinery fails unexpectedly, companies often experience production delays, higher repair costs plus increased pressure on maintenance teams. MRO planning is a structured method for managing maintenance resources, replacement components and repair activities before problems cause disruptions. Businesses use MRO plans to identify equipment needs, organize maintenance schedules but also ensure essential materials are available. Organizations improve equipment reliability and create predictable operating conditions when they prepare for routine servicing as well as repairs – this strategy supports performance over long periods because it reduces uncertainty and allows maintenance teams to work efficiently.

Improving Equipment Reliability Through Planning
MRO planning is a tool that businesses use to improve equipment reliability – ensuring maintenance occurs at appropriate intervals. Maintenance teams monitor performance trends or address signs of wear instead of waiting for equipment failures to occur. A controlled maintenance process is possible when teams use regular inspections, scheduled replacements and documentation. Planning is also useful for evaluating which components are essential for equipment performance. Staff can review items like seals, gaskets next to insulation materials based on operating conditions and wear. For instance, facilities with high temperature systems often require specialized materials like fiberglass rope or ceramic fiber insulation to protect equipment plus maintain performance.
Managing Maintenance Resources Effectively
Maintenance resource management is more effective when businesses use MRO planning. Companies without organization may experience delays from missing parts, unclear procedures or inefficient scheduling. Teams use detailed plans to understand which supplies are necessary, when maintenance is required and which equipment needs extra attention. Inventory management is another component of MRO planning – Downtime is shorter when critical components are available for repairs. Businesses analyze past maintenance records to identify frequently used parts but also ensure those items are in stock – this practice reduces the time spent waiting for replacements and allows teams to complete work faster.
Reducing Equipment Downtime
Unplanned equipment downtime is a cause of interrupted production schedules as well as increased expenses. MRO planning reduces these disruptions through preventive maintenance strategies based on equipment conditions and usage. Businesses identify potential issues early so they can complete repairs during scheduled periods rather than during unexpected breakdowns. A proactive strategy is also helpful for communication between maintenance teams or other departments. Production managers understand upcoming maintenance needs and technicians have clear information about their tasks. Coordination is a way to lower interruptions next to support consistent equipment availability.
Supporting Better Maintenance Decisions
MRO planning provides businesses with information for maintenance decisions. Organizations identify patterns that influence future strategies – tracking equipment history, repair frequency and component performance – this data is how companies determine if parts need frequent replacement or if equipment improvements are necessary. Maintenance data is also a way for businesses to evaluate their current procedures. Teams investigate the cause of repeated problems plus adjust their MRO approach if specific equipment is unreliable – this process of improvement helps organizations create stronger maintenance systems.
Extending Equipment Service Life
Consistent care through MRO planning is a way to extend equipment service life. Machinery is less likely to suffer severe damage from neglect when it is regularly inspected. Businesses maximize the value of their assets and avoid the high costs of early equipment replacement. Maintenance planning is also a reason for businesses to consider the operating environment when they select components. Pressure, chemicals but also frequent movement are factors that affect material performance. Proper installation practices and suitable replacement materials protect equipment as well as support operation over many years.
